Throwback (adjective)

Definition: Referring to a person or thing that is reminiscent of an earlier time or era.

Sample sentence: The throwback fashion trend of wearing bell-bottom pants is making a comeback.

Throwback (noun)

Definition: An event, person, or thing that is a reminder of or nostalgic for the past.

Sample sentence: The old photograph album was filled with throwbacks to our childhood vacations.

Prenominal (adjective)

Definition: Pertaining to an adjective or phrase that appears before a noun.

Sample sentence: In the phrase "big house," "big" is functioning as a prenominal adjective.
